Joseph P. Carson

Joseph P. Carson, PE, is a nuclear safety engineer in the US Department of Energy and a “multiple-time prevailing whistleblower” – he is a deeply concerned Christian, engineer, federal agency employee, American, and human. In a real sense, Joe has been a human sacrifice to “the gods” of the “suicide machine” that our unprecedented global civilization increasing resembles – one’s professional standing and economic security – via his decades of much “suffering persecution for justice’s sake” in confronting, non-violently, civilization-threatening institution evil in his profession of engineering and the federal civil service.